Surface Aerator Products:

AquaTurbo's surface aerator products are specifically designed to maximize oxygen transfer in water bodies. They utilize various mechanisms to enhance the surface area exposed to the atmosphere, facilitating the absorption of dissolved oxygen.

Mixer Products:

AquaTurbo's mixer products are essential for ensuring proper mixing and distribution of chemicals and other substances in water treatment processes. Their mixers are designed for optimal performance, even in demanding conditions.
